Responsibilities

  • Work independently on projects aligned with your academic background and career aspirations.
  • Gain real-world, hands-on experience working under an assigned supervisor and technical mentor.
  • Complete specific projects such as Cooling Tower Drone Inspections, Nuclear Core Analysis, Control Circuit Wiring Design for Feedwater Pump, Thermal Overload Calculation for Motor Operated Valves, Seismic Monitoring Instrumentation Upgrade, Weld Overlays Calculations on Feedwater Heater, and Hydrogen Electrolyzer Project.
  • Locations include Braidwood Nuclear Power Plant, Byron Nuclear Power Plant, Clinton Nuclear Power Plant, Dresden Nuclear Power Plant, LaSalle Nuclear Power Plant, Quad Cities Nuclear Power Plant, and Cantera Corporate Office.

Requirements

  • Enrolled in a Bachelors or Masters Engineering Program for Fall 2024.
  • Majors include Electrical, Mechanical, Nuclear, Civil, or Chemical Engineering.
  • Minimum GPA: 2.8 Cumulative AND 3.0 Major.
  • Track record of outstanding academic performance.
  • Eagerness to contribute in a team-oriented environment.
  • Ability to work creatively and analytically in a problem-solving environment.
  • Excellent leadership, communication (written and verbal), and interpersonal skills.
